I'm hoping for the best ... time will tell. We tried the Thermacell a while back and it seemed to work "okay". It worked best if I were in a deer stand or turkey hunting where I was in one spot and motionless for the most part. But when we'd be on the pool deck or front porch ... we'd normally be moving around (BBQ'ing and going from house to deck, etc) ..... it didn't work all that well. It also didn't work worth a squat if there was a breeze, but luckily, the breeze would also cut down on the number of mosquitoes anyway. The thing I like about this new deal is that it KILLS those little bastages! I'll take that over a repellent any day. But again, if you're hiking, camping or in a hunting stand, the Thermacell might be a better choice. The jury is still out, I'm waiting to see how this thing works.
